Jack in the Box Gluten-Free Menu

  • Grilled Chicken Salad (without Croutons) contains a healthy mix of tomatoes, cucumber slices, and grilled chicken strips. 
  • Southwest Chicken salad (without tortilla strips) with a mix of greens, black beans, tomatoes, and corn is Jack in the Box’s gluten-free perfection.
  • Side Salad (without Croutons) gives you a simple, refreshing salad filled with greens.
  • A Grilled Chicken Sandwich (without a bun) can be served with tasty and crunchy toppings of tomato, lettuce, and mayonnaise.
  • BLT Lettuce Wrap provides you with satisfying BLT wrapped in lettuce leaves.
  • Turkey and Swiss Unwich contains savory turkey mixed with Swiss cheese, all wrapped in lettuce leaves.
  • Apple Slices provide a sweet, crispy, and juicy gluten-free snack to munch on.

Tips for Customizing Your Order to be Gluten-Free

Do you need to get the most out of your Gluten-Free Order? Here are some tips on how to maximize your gluten-free customization.

Check The Allergen Menu

To serve you the best way possible, Jack in the box offers a Gluten-containing allergen menu for each meal so you can avoid such meals and avoid accidentally ingesting them.

Avoid Cross-contamination

Customers with gluten restrictions or intolerance should always speak directly to the staff to avoid getting meals contaminated with gluten-containing ingredients and endangering their lives. Clear communication between the customer and service provider is essential for the consumer’s well-being.

Go for Gluten-Free Options with Your Meals

Choose Gluten-Free meals like sandwiches without the bun or lettuce wraps as an alternative. Alternatively, opt for burgers and other breakfast options without a bun. Choose Salads most of the time and go for Gluten-Free toppings.

Items to Avoid

For an individual or Customer with Gluten restrictions, there’s a long list of items to avoid.

Fries

Most Jack in the Box fries contain Gluten, so they should be avoided. Fried chicken, fish, and French fries are a no-no for Gluten-Free eaters.

Sauces and Dippings

The sauces and dippings at Jack in the Box and most restaurants are not gluten-free and should be avoided.

Meats

Processed meats like sausages contain Gluten and are unsuitable for someone with gluten restrictions.

Salads

Most salads are Gluten-Free in nature and preparation, which is an actual plus. However, the gluten-containing problem accompanies the dressing, which should be checked thoroughly before adding it to your meal.

Bread or Buns

Except when gluten-free flour is used in its preparation and baking, bread and buns at Jack in the Box should be avoided as they most likely contain Gluten.
